Vodafone told me my Disney+ subscription didn’t exist… then charged me anyway
TL;DR: Took out a Disney+ free trial through Vodafone rewards, tried to cancel it before the trial ended but no subscription showed anywhere on my account. Vodafone support confirmed there was no active subscription and said I wouldn’t be charged, but I still ended up being billed £5.99 on my broadband account. Turns out subscriptions taken out through the My Vodafone app don’t show properly on the account, and the only solution they offered was blocking future third-party charges.
I wanted to give people a heads up about a really frustrating experience I’ve had with a Disney+ free trial through Vodafone.
About 3 months ago, I activated a Disney+ free trial through the rewards section of the My Vodafone app. Around a month ago, I got an email saying the trial was ending soon, so I clicked the cancellation link straight away.
The cancellation page just redirected me back to my Vodafone account settings without giving me any option to manage or cancel the subscription.
The problem was that no active subscriptions showed up anywhere on my Vodafone account. I also checked directly on Disney+, and under payment details it clearly said billing was through Vodafone.
I contacted Vodafone via online chat, and the agent confirmed there were no active subscriptions on my account and told me I wouldn’t be charged after the trial ended. I took screenshots of everything, including the chat, just in case.
Fast forward to this month’s bill, and I noticed a £5.99 Disney+ charge added to my broadband bill.
I contacted online support again and explained that I’d already been told there was no active subscription. For nearly an hour, the agent kept insisting he couldn’t see any subscriptions on his side and that I needed to cancel it myself despite me repeatedly showing screenshots proving there was nothing to cancel and sharing screenshots from the previous agent confirming the same thing.
Then the chat got disconnected with no resolution.
I eventually called customer services, and thankfully that agent finally figured out the issue: because the subscription was created through the My Vodafone app rewards section, it apparently doesn’t show up properly as an active subscription on the account.
The only “solution” they could offer was to put a restriction on my account to block all app/third-party charges in future. They also said they couldn’t refund the Disney+ charge directly, although they did give me a £10 Sainsbury’s voucher as goodwill.
Just posting this as a warning in case anyone else has a Disney+ trial through Vodafone. It’s probably worth double-checking your bills even if your account shows no active subscriptions.
